Nirova’s predictive models depend on accurate calibration.
However, field operators were collecting physical samples using handwritten notes, inconsistent labels, and manual processes.
Every error introduced risk into the calibration process.
If a sample could not be confidently linked to a specific sensor event, the resulting data became less valuable.
To solve this challenge, Reversed Out designed a mobile-first Chain of Custody and calibration management system.

This reduced variability while improving consistency across facilities.
QR-code tracking eliminated many of the risks associated with manual entry.
The system automatically captures:
Every sample now carries a defensible digital audit trail.
The platform was designed to synchronize with BÜCHI sensor systems, allowing Nirova to precisely connect laboratory samples to specific measurement events.

Most importantly, Nirova gained a stronger foundation for delivering reliable process intelligence.
By connecting physical samples, sensor data, laboratory results, and operational observations into a single workflow, the company significantly improved the quality and trustworthiness of the data powering its platform.
